currito questions

What are the fees?
The initial franchise fee is $25,000.
The ongoing royalty is 6%.

What is the typical cost to build a Currito?
The cost varies greatly due to a number of issues but
ranges between $190,000 and $400,000.

 

currito sites

Potential sites for Currito include

  • High traffic strip centers
  • Central business districts
  • Regional shopping centers
  • College campuses
  • Airports and hospitals

Demographic requirements for Currito sites include:

  • Median Household Income greater than $60,000
  • 40% + College Educated in 3 miles
  • Strong mix of daytime and residential population


A typical Currito floor plan is 1500–2000 square feet for an inline location and 600–800 square feet for a food court location.
End cap locations with potential for patio seating and ample parking are preferred.
